Lake Waikaremoana
Waikaremoana is a small village nestled beside Lake Waikaremoana, in the Te Urewera National Park, in the Hawke's Bay. The village is popular for fishing, boating and the Lake Waikaremoana Track - one of New Zealand's "Great Walks". more

LAKE WAIKAREMOANA TRACK GREAT WALK - Central North Island
LAKE WAIKAREMOANA TRACK GREAT WALK - Central North Island
Trace the shoreline of Lake Waikaremoana, the 'sea of rippling waters.' Pass giant podocarp trees and remote beaches, and enjoy breathtaking views from Panekire Bluff. Waikaremoana can be approached from two directions; SH38 links Wairoa and the East Coast with the central North Island, and passes Lake Waikaremoana.
